Crack cocaine is a potent stimulant derived from powdered cocaine. It is processed with water and bicarbonate of soda to form small rocks, which are then smoked. The name comes from the cracking sound the rocks make when heated.
Smoking crack produces an intense but very short-lived high, which is what makes it so addictive. The rapid onset and brief duration drive repeated use, often escalating quickly into dependency.
Crack cocaine addiction develops when repeated use alters the brain's reward pathways. What may begin as occasional use can rapidly escalate into a pattern of compulsive drug-seeking behaviour, where the person feels unable to cope without the substance.
Over time, both physical and psychological dependency take hold. Cravings become overwhelming, tolerance increases, and withdrawal symptoms make it increasingly difficult to stop without professional support.

Crack cocaine withdrawal can produce a range of symptoms, including fatigue, depression, anxiety, irritability, vivid dreams, and intense cravings. In some cases, more severe symptoms such as paranoia or suicidal thoughts may occur, which is why medically supervised detox is so important.

When smoked, crack reaches the brain within seconds, producing a euphoric high that peaks almost immediately but fades within 10 to 15 minutes. This rapid cycle of intense pleasure followed by a sharp comedown is what drives compulsive use.

Recognising the signs of crack cocaine addiction is an important step. Common indicators include:
A strong, persistent urge to use crack cocaine
Needing increasing amounts to achieve the same effect
Withdrawal symptoms when attempting to reduce or stop use
Neglecting responsibilities in work, school, or home duties due to crack use
Withdrawing from social activities and interests you previously enjoyed
Spending significant amounts of money on the drug, regardless of financial consequences
Engaging in risky behaviour, such as driving under the influence or obtaining the drug in unsafe circumstances
